客户端到云手机的复制粘贴方法和装置制造方法及图纸

技术编号:30827624 阅读:16 留言:0更新日期:2021-11-18 12:30
本公开提供了客户端到云手机的复制粘贴方法和装置,涉及计算机领域,尤其涉及云服务领域。具体实现方案为:客户端响应于检测到复制或剪切文本的操作,将文本存入客户端的剪贴板中;响应于检测到目标云手机的编辑框取得焦点,展示客户端的剪贴板的内容;响应于检测到从客户端的剪贴板中选择目标文本粘贴到目标云手机的操作,将目标文本发送到目标云手机。目标云手机对应的物理机接收来自客户端的待粘贴文本;将待粘贴文本发送到虚拟机;虚拟机将待粘贴文本写入到虚拟机的剪贴板;虚拟机将虚拟机的剪贴板的内容粘贴到获得焦点的编辑框中。该实施方式能够实现客户端与云手机间的文本复制功能,提高了云手机的文本编辑速度。提高了云手机的文本编辑速度。提高了云手机的文本编辑速度。

【技术实现步骤摘要】
客户端到云手机的复制粘贴方法和装置


[0001]本公开涉及计算机
,尤其涉及云服务
,具体为客户端到云手机的复制粘贴方法和装置。

技术介绍

[0002]云手机(Cloudphone),就是将云计算技术运用于网络终端服务,通过云服务器实现云服务的手机。其实就是深度结合了网络服务的智能手机,这类手机凭借自带的系统以及厂商架设的网络终端可以通过网络实现众多的功能。

技术实现思路

[0003]本公开提供了一种客户端到云手机的复制粘贴方法、装置、设备、存储介质以及计算机程序产品。
[0004]根据本公开的第一方面,提供了一种客户端到云手机的复制粘贴方法,包括:响应于检测到复制或剪切文本的操作,将文本存入客户端的剪贴板中;响应于检测到目标云手机的编辑框取得焦点,展示客户端的剪贴板的内容;响应于检测到从客户端的剪贴板中选择目标文本粘贴到目标云手机的操作,将目标文本发送到目标云手机,使得目标云手机将目标文本粘贴到获得焦点的编辑框。
[0005]根据本公开的第二方面,提供了一种客户端到云手机的复制粘贴方法,包括:接收来自客户端的待粘贴文本;将待粘贴文本发送到目标云手机对应的虚拟机;虚拟机将待粘贴文本写入到虚拟机的剪贴板;虚拟机将虚拟机的剪贴板的内容粘贴到获得焦点的编辑框中。
[0006]根据本公开的第三方面,提供了一种客户端到云手机的复制粘贴装置,包括:存储单元,被配置成响应于检测到复制或剪切文本的操作,将文本存入客户端的剪贴板中;检测单元,被配置成响应于检测到目标云手机的编辑框取得焦点,展示客户端的剪贴板的内容;发送单元,被配置成响应于检测到从客户端的剪贴板中选择目标文本粘贴到目标云手机的操作,将目标文本发送到目标云手机,使得目标云手机将目标文本粘贴到获得焦点的编辑框。
[0007]根据本公开的第四方面,提供了一种客户端到云手机的复制粘贴装置,包括:接收单元,被配置成接收来自客户端的待粘贴文本;发送单元,被配置成将待粘贴文本发送到目标云手机对应的虚拟机;写入单元,被配置成虚拟机将待粘贴文本写入到虚拟机的剪贴板;粘贴单元,被配置成虚拟机将虚拟机的剪贴板的内容粘贴到获得焦点的编辑框中。
[0008]根据本公开的第五方面,提供了一种电子设备,包括:至少一个处理器;以及与至少一个处理器通信连接的存储器;其中,存储器存储有可被至少一个处理器执行的指令,指令被至少一个处理器执行,以使至少一个处理器能够执行第一方面或第二方面的方法。
[0009]根据本公开的第六方面,提供了一种存储有计算机指令的非瞬时计算机可读存储介质,其中,计算机指令用于使计算机执行第一方面或第二方面的方法。
[0010]根据本公开的第七方面,提供了一种计算机程序产品,包括计算机程序,计算机程序在被处理器执行时实现第一方面或第二方面的方法。
[0011]本公开的实施例提供的客户端到云手机的复制粘贴方法和装置,通过将用户选择的剪贴板内容发送到云手机,再由云手机进行物理机和虚拟机之间文本传输,最终粘贴到取得焦点的编辑框,节省了在云手机输入文本的时间,并且方便输入特殊字符。
[0012]应当理解,本部分所描述的内容并非旨在标识本公开的实施例的关键或重要特征,也不用于限制本公开的范围。本公开的其它特征将通过以下的说明书而变得容易理解。
附图说明
[0013]附图用于更好地理解本方案,不构成对本公开的限定。其中:
[0014]图1是本公开的一个实施例可以应用于其中的示例性系统架构图;
[0015]图2是根据本公开的客户端到云手机的复制粘贴方法的一个实施例的流程图;
[0016]图3是根据本公开的客户端到云手机的复制粘贴方法的又一个实施例的流程图;
[0017]图4a

4c是根据本公开的客户端到云手机的复制粘贴方法的一个应用场景的示意图;
[0018]图5是根据本公开的客户端到云手机的复制粘贴装置的一个实施例的结构示意图;
[0019]图6是根据本公开的客户端到云手机的复制粘贴装置的又一个实施例的结构示意图;
[0020]图7是适于用来实现本公开的实施例的电子设备的计算机系统的结构示意图。
具体实施方式
[0021]以下结合附图对本公开的示范性实施例做出说明,其中包括本公开实施例的各种细节以助于理解,应当将它们认为仅仅是示范性的。因此,本领域普通技术人员应当认识到,可以对这里描述的实施例做出各种改变和修改,而不会背离本公开的范围和精神。同样,为了清楚和简明,以下的描述中省略了对公知功能和结构的描述。
[0022]图1示出了可以应用本公开的客户端到云手机的复制粘贴方法或客户端到云手机的复制粘贴装置的实施例的示例性系统架构100。
[0023]如图1所示,系统架构100可以包括客户端和至少一个物理机,每个物理机上安装了至少一个虚拟机,每个虚拟机对应一个云手机。客户端与物理机之间通过有线网络或无线网络进行通信连接。
[0024]用户可以使用客户端通过网络与物理机交互,以接收或发送消息等。客户端上可以安装有各种通讯客户端应用,例如云手机管理类应用、网页浏览器应用、购物类应用、搜索类应用、即时通信工具、邮箱客户端、社交平台软件等。
[0025]客户端可以是硬件,也可以是软件。当客户端为硬件时,可以是具有显示屏并且支持网页浏览的各种电子设备,包括但不限于智能手机、平板电脑、电子书阅读器、MP3播放器(Moving Picture Experts Group Audio Layer III,动态影像专家压缩标准音频层面3)、MP4(Moving Picture Experts Group Audio Layer IV,动态影像专家压缩标准音频层面4)播放器、膝上型便携计算机和台式计算机等等。当客户端为软件时,可以安装在上述所列
举的电子设备中。其可以实现成多个软件或软件模块(例如用来提供分布式服务),也可以实现成单个软件或软件模块。在此不做具体限定。
[0026]物理机可以是提供各种服务的服务器,例如对客户端上显示的云手机界面提供支持的后台云手机服务器。后台云手机服务器可以接收对目标云手机的管理请求(例如复制粘贴),然后将管理请求转发到目标云手机对应的虚拟机,再进行云手机管理。
[0027]物理机可以实现成多个服务器组成的分布式服务器集群,也可以实现成单个服务器。在此不做具体限定。物理机也可以为分布式系统的服务器,或者是结合了区块链的服务器。物理机也可以是云服务器,或者是带人工智能技术的智能云计算服务器或智能云主机。
[0028]需要说明的是,本公开的实施例所提供的客户端到云手机的复制粘贴方法可以由客户端和物理机执行。相应地,客户端到云手机的复制粘贴装置可以设置于客户端和物理机中。在此不做具体限定。
[0029]应该理解,图1中的客户端、物理机、虚拟机的数目仅仅是示意性的。根据实现需要,可以具有任意数目的客户端、物理机、虚拟机。
[0030]用户在客户本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种客户端到云手机的复制粘贴方法,包括:响应于检测到复制或剪切文本的操作,将所述文本存入客户端的剪贴板中;响应于检测到目标云手机的编辑框取得焦点,展示客户端的剪贴板的内容;响应于检测到从客户端的剪贴板中选择目标文本粘贴到所述目标云手机的操作,将所述目标文本发送到所述目标云手机,使得所述目标云手机将所述目标文本粘贴到获得焦点的编辑框。2.根据权利要求1所述的方法,其中,所述将所述目标文本发送到所述目标云手机,包括:通过http请求将所述目标文本发送到所述目标云手机对应的物理机。3.根据权利要求1所述的方法,其中,所述方法还包括:响应于检测到同步操作多个云手机,将所述目标文本分别发送到所述多个云手机,以使得每个云手机将所述目标文本粘贴到获得焦点的编辑框。4.一种客户端到云手机的复制粘贴方法,包括:接收来自客户端的待粘贴文本;将所述待粘贴文本发送到目标云手机对应的虚拟机;所述虚拟机将所述待粘贴文本写入到虚拟机的剪贴板;虚拟机将虚拟机的剪贴板的内容粘贴到获得焦点的编辑框中。5.根据权利要求4所述的方法,其中,所述将所述待粘贴文本发送到目标云手机对应的虚拟机,包括:通过Unix域套接字将所述待粘贴文本发送到目标云手机对应的虚拟机。6.一种客户端到云手机的复制粘贴装置,包括:存储单元,被配置成响应于检测到复制或剪切文本的操作,将所述文本存入客户端的剪贴板中;检测单元,被配置成响应于检测到目标云手机的编辑框取得焦点,展示客户端的剪贴板的内容;发送单元,被配置成响应于检测到从客户端的剪贴板中选择目标文本粘贴到所述目标云手机的操作,将所述目标文本发送到目标云手机,使得所述目标云...

【专利技术属性】
技术研发人员:贺里军
申请(专利权)人:北京百度网讯科技有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1